I had no idea Samsung had begun bundling a Data Migration component within Samsung Magician as they had always been separate. I wasn’t using Samsung Magician at the time and had not enabled it to run at Windows startup. Unable to stop this process via Windows Task Manager but able to disable the service AUTO start using CCleaner. The CMigrationService is executing MigrationService.exe from within the Samsung Magician 7.2.0.930 software. I found the CMigrationService holder using Windows Event Viewer (Windows Logs > System > Event ID 225). The process is named CMigrationService which appears to have been bundled with Samsung Magician SSD software beginning with Samsung Magician 7.2.0.930 (AFAIK). I found a quite unexpected process preventing the Safely Remove USB mechanism from working. Was not sure where to put this as I believe it may occur for Windows in general, but since I am on Windows 10 Pro, I landed here.
